TC1796
System Units (Vol. 1 of 2)
Direct Memory Access Controller
User’s Manual
12-42
V2.0, 2007-07
DMA, V2.0
12.2
DMA Module Kernel Registers
show all registers associated with the DMA Controller
Kernel.
DMA Registers Overview
Figure 12-29 DMA Kernel Registers
The complete and detailed address map of the DMA module is described in
on
of the TC1796 User’s Manual System Units part (Volume 1).
Note: For documentation automation purposes, the DMA channel numbering index “x”
is used in the DMA module kernel register descriptions. This index is represented
by “n” for DMA channel numbering in the functional description. For example, an
index reference “mx” is equivalent to index “mn”. Index “m” (m = 0-1) refers to the
DMA Sub-Blocks and indexes “n” and “x” (n = x = 0-7) refer to the DMA channels.
Table 12-5
Registers Address Space - DMA Kernel Registers
Module
Base Address
End Address
Note
DMA
F000 3C00
H
F000 3EFF
H
–
MCA05706_mod
SADRmx
Channel
Control/Status
Registers
General
Control/Status
Registers
Channel Address
Registers
DADRmx
CHSRmx
SHADRmx
System Registers
CHCRmx
CHICRmx
CHRSTR
TRSR
STREQ
HTREQ
EER
ERRSR
CLRE
MESR
ADRCRmx
MEmR
INTSR
INTCR
WRPSR
Move Engine
Registers
MEmPR
OCDSR
SUSPMR
MEmAENR
GINTR
MEmARR
m = 1,0 x = 7-0
ID